What is Capacitance?

Capacitance is the ability of a system to store an electric charge. The SI unit for capacitance is the Farad (F). In electronic circuits, capacitors are essential components that store and release electrical energy. Common subunits include microfarads (μF), nanofarads (nF), and picofarads (pF).

What is Inductance?

Inductance is the property of an electrical conductor that opposes a change in current. The SI unit for inductance is the Henry (H). Inductors store energy in a magnetic field when electric current flows through them. Common subunits include millihenries (mH), microhenries (μH), and nanohenries (nH).

What are the most common capacitance units?

The most frequently used capacitance units are:
- Microfarad (μF): Common for electrolytic capacitors
- Nanofarad (nF): Often used in signal filtering circuits
- Picofarad (pF): Typical for high-frequency applications
